Diploma in Banking Operations course is a very reputed course. This course aims to train the students with requisite skills in various aspects of Banking. This course also helps to learn about the basics of:
1. Banking.
2. Information Technology.
3. Professional Communication.
4. Retail Banking.
5. Soft Skills.
6. Software Applications in Banking Operations.
7. Rural and Micro Finance.
8. Corporate and International Banking and
9. Business Environment.
This course would open opportunities in the following Verticals:
a. Operations.
b. Consumer Banking
c. Forex
d. Treasury Wealth Management sectors.

There are ample job opportunities for a trained and professional voice-over artist. He/She can provide his/her voice in video and radio programs, documentaries, presentations, jingles for advertisements, sports, phone software, multimedia, and news. Media channels and production houses are always in search of good voice-over artists. One can utilize his/her talent by working as a narrator or a dubbing artist. A person with good voice modulation can even try out radio jockeying as a career option. Radio is always in search of proficient radio jockeys. Documentaries are always open for talented voice-over artists.

Stock broking career prospect is full of excitement and challenges. Stockbroker offers financial counselling and financial portfolios to their clients. You make aware to your clients regarding securities, life insurance, corporate and municipal bonds, mutual funds and certificate of deposits. There are 22 stock exchanges in India along with about 7, 000 listed companies, 6500 brokers and 538 investment bankers with SEBI. If you have passion of stock broking, the discipline offers you lucrative employment opportunities. Eligibility criteria for becoming a school teacher in government school:
-Class XII (any subject) followed by training in polytechnics and vocational training centers or Montessori Teacher training schools
-Class XII (any subject) followed by diploma in education or Bachelors in education (B.Ed)
-Class XII (any subject) followed by B.Ed. degree after graduation. These are Trained Graduate Teachers(TGT's) and after Post-graduation are Postgraduate trained teachers(PGTs).This training is imparted in teacher's training colleges.
